ETC 6 Meridian Mega Cap Equity ETF (SIXA) to Issue Dividend of $0.09 on September 25th
by Mitch Edgeman · The Markets DailyETC 6 Meridian Mega Cap Equity ETF (NYSEARCA:SIXA – Get Free Report) announced a dividend on Monday, September 23rd, NASDAQ reports. Stockholders of record on Tuesday, September 24th will be paid a dividend of 0.0874 per share on Wednesday, September 25th.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Tuesday, September 24th. This is a boost from ETC 6 Meridian Mega Cap Equity ETF’s previous dividend of $0.05.

ETC 6 Meridian Mega Cap Equity ETF Company Profile
The ETC 6 Meridian Mega Cap Equity ETF (SIXA) is an exchange-traded fund that mostly invests in large cap equity. The fund is an actively managed fund that invests in large-cap US equities selected from the Russell 3000 Index. SIXA was launched on May 11, 2020 and is managed by Meridian.
